External UV meter The following steps apply when using a stand-alone UV meter. They do
not apply when using the Stratasys UV sensor connected to the printer.
1. Whenȱtheȱfollowingȱscreenȱappears,ȱopenȱtheȱprinterȱandȱplaceȱtheȱUVȱ
sensorȱatȱtheȱrearȱedgeȱofȱtheȱtray,ȱinȱtheȱcenter.
Figure 6-89: Sensor placement screen
Figure 6-90: Correct UV-sensor placement
2. Leadȱtheȱcableȱoutȱofȱtheȱprinterȱsoȱthatȱyouȱcanȱcloseȱtheȱprinter,ȱandȱ
makeȱsureȱthatȱtheȱcableȱwillȱnotȱinterfereȱwithȱtheȱmovingȱprintȱblock.
3. Closeȱtheȱprinter,ȱwhileȱcheckingȱthatȱtheȱsensorȱdoesȱnotȱmoveȱoutȱofȱ
position.
4. SetȱtheȱUVȱmeterȱtoȱmeasureȱmJ/cm2.
5. Setȱtheȱrangeȱ
onȱtheȱmeterȱtoȱ2,000.
6. ConnectȱtheȱcableȱfromȱtheȱsensorȱtoȱtheȱUVȱmeter.ȱ
7. TurnȱonȱtheȱUVȱmeter,ȱandȱwaitȱuntilȱ“0ȱ0ȱ0.0”ȱappearsȱonȱtheȱdisplay.
8. Inȱtheȱwizardȱscreen,ȱconfirmȱthatȱtheȱsensorȱisȱpositionedȱcorrectly,ȱ
andȱclickȱ
Next.
Continue with “UV measurement” on page 58.
